Poll: 26% Who Responded Would Try Pro-White Political Party

By Jorge Rivas Sep 09, 2009

Last week southern California newspaper "Orange County Register" ran a story on the Golden State Party, a self-proclaimed "pro-white group pushing for political representation in California." The Golden State Party is a "Garden Grove-based group trying to gain status as a registered political party." But experts said its links to white supremacist groups and its leader’s felony record would make it difficult for them to qualify. The online version of the "OC Register’s" story included a survey asking readers if they liked the political views of the Golden State Party. Of readers who responded "400 said they would not join ranks of Golden State Party; 157 said they favored party’s views."
